As far as I know, all the tubing used to manufacture bicycles is aircraft quality. Specifically it starts as stock tubing normally used for hydraulic lines internally in aircraft wings. There are some parts and areas on aircraft that are easy to access and that get regular maintenaince - this isn't one of them. So if anyone is having fatigue issues with their titanium bikes - its a manufacturing issue - either a welding quality issue or a product design issue. The material is sound.
Kona dabbled in titanium bikes for a short period of time. They didn't drop titanium because of fatigue issues - THEY were dropped by their tubing supplier because the orders were to small to be worth dealing with relative to their regular aerospace customers.
